“Worth Brewing is a great little brewery in downtown Northwood IA. Looks like an old bank inside with pieces of buildings from around the old city. They had 13 beers on for my stop including a helles, brown, a Belgian white, Bavarian wheat, American IPA, cream ale, fruited cream ale, fruit beer, coffee stout, oktoberfest, black IPA, Czech pils, and a very good scotch ale. The patrons and the staff were really friendly. I will definitely stop back if I find myself back in the area.”
